Looking at the original data on 538's GitHub, it seems the variables in the R package are encoded wrong.
For example in season 13 of the Bachelorette, everyone that was eliminated on night 1 has a 2 next to their name in the elimination_1 column – not clear why it is a 2. Also, I’m not seeing an R1 anywhere for Bryan A who got the first impression rose.
